The phrase signifies a veterinary medical facility situated near a flight hub, specializing in the care of creatures frequently in transit via air. This specialized center caters to the unique medical needs of traveling pets, service animals, and other species moving via air transport, offering services such as pre-flight health checks, vaccinations compliant with international regulations, and treatment for travel-related stress or illness.
Such a facility is critical for ensuring the health and safety of animals during air travel. Its presence helps mitigate the risks associated with transporting animals across long distances and diverse climates. Historically, the specialized care of traveling animals has evolved alongside the increasing volume of air travel, necessitating dedicated veterinary services to uphold animal welfare standards within the aviation industry.
